Output 035dbcbfdaa992e8099f032e02a229ce1c2169fb433554bc63992adb3c25f792:43

value
33644
script pubkey
OP_0 OP_PUSHBYTES_20 76cd0527a7f6c63bc4e089ceb6e954a9054c346c
address
bc1qwmxs2fa87mrrh38q388td6254yz5cdrv9k5ztd
transaction
035dbcbfdaa992e8099f032e02a229ce1c2169fb433554bc63992adb3c25f792
confirmations
12211
spent
true